Van Province

Van Province ((トルコ語:Van ili)) is a province in eastern Turkey, between Lake Van and the Iranian border. It is 19,069 km2 in area and had a population of 1,035,418 at the end of 2010. Its adjacent provinces are Bitlis to the west, Siirt to the southwest, Şırnak and Hakkâri to the south, and Ağrı to the north. The capital is the city of Van. The majority of the province's population is Kurdish.
== Districts ==
Van province is divided into 12 districts:
* Van (Central district. In 2014 it will be split into two districts; Tuşpa and İpekyolu.)
* Bahçesaray
* Başkale
* Çaldıran
* Çatak
* Edremit
* Erciş
* Gevaş
* Gürpınar
* Muradiye
* Özalp
* Saray
